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Cainarachi Poison Frog | Dark-triangle Button |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om same | Animalia (животные) | Animalia (животные) |
| Phylum | Chordata (хордовые) | Arthropoda (членистоногие) |
| Class | Amphibia (земноводные) | Insecta (насекомые) |
| Order | Anura (бесхвостые земноводные) | Lepidoptera (чешуекрылые) |
| Family | Dendrobatidae (Poison Dart Frogs) | Tortricidae |
| Genus | Ameerega | Acleris |
| Species | Ameerega cainarachi | Acleris laterana |
